What is Projection Mapping?
Projection mapping, also known as video mapping, is a technique that involves projecting images or videos onto a surface, transforming it into a dynamic display. This technology has been used in various fields, including architecture, art, advertising, and entertainment. By using projection mapping, you can add an extra layer of creativity to your designs, making them more engaging and interactive.
What is MadMapper?
MadMapper is a user-friendly projection mapping software that allows you to create stunning visuals with ease. It supports a wide range of projection devices, including projectors, LED screens, and video walls. With MadMapper, you can map 2D images or 3D models onto complex surfaces, creating immersive and interactive experiences.

The latest official versions, like MadMapper 6, introduce powerful new features such as a revamped dark interface, AI code generators, and native support for MIDI tracks and SVG files. Basic Workflow for Beginners:
Projector Setup: Connect your projector in "extended display" mode and ensure its resolution matches your computer's output.
Surface Alignment: Use the "Quad" tool to create shapes in the output window. You can drag the corners to match the physical object you are projecting on.
Applying Media: Add your own videos or use the built-in library of free generators and effects within the software.
Refining: For curved or complex objects, use Mesh Warping or Bezier curves to distort the content precisely. Learning Resources
